GCC builds are currently not reproducible because for one the checksum we compute for PCH purposes (by genchecksum) nowaways includes checksums of archives (since we switched from checksumming a dummy executable to checksumming object files). That includes dates (unless built with -D which we don't do).
Then later we switched to do thin archives so for example libbackend.a we checksum doesn't contain the actual code anymore... A pragmatic approach to "fix" things would be to just checksum gtype-desc.o which should have enough state to cover PCH dependences if I understand the workings correctly (patch below - a single checksum would suffice so more simplifications are possible). Another solution working on ELF systems with build-id support is simply forgo checksumming anything and rely on the executable build-id instead (pat^whack below as well). Does anybody think that just checksumming gtype-desc.o is a degradation over the current state (which checksums thin archives)?
